#52dc78 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#52dc78 is composed of 32.2% red, 86.3% green and 47.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 45.5%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 136.5 degrees, a saturation of 66.3% and a lightness of 59.2%. #52dc78 color hex could be obtained by blending #a4fff0 with #00b900.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#52dc78

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010603 is the darkest color, while #f5fdf7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#52dc78

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#929c95 is the less saturated color, while #32fc6a is the most saturated one.
